Haytham H. Elmousalami

2papers

2 Papers

LGAug 8, 2019
Comparison of Artificial Intelligence Techniques for Project Conceptual Cost Prediction

Haytham H. Elmousalami

Developing a reliable parametric cost model at the conceptual stage of the project is crucial for projects managers and decision-makers. Existing methods, such as probabilistic and statistical algorithms have been developed for project cost prediction. However, these methods are unable to produce accurate results for conceptual cost prediction due to small and unstable data samples. Artificial intelligence (AI) and machine learning (ML) algorithms include numerous models and algorithms for supervised regression applications. Therefore, a comparison analysis for AI models is required to guide practitioners to the appropriate model. The study focuses on investigating twenty artificial intelligence (AI) techniques which are conducted for cost modeling such as fuzzy logic (FL) model, artificial neural networks (ANNs), multiple regression analysis (MRA), case-based reasoning (CBR), hybrid models, and ensemble methods such as scalable boosting trees (XGBoost). Field canals improvement projects (FCIPs) are used as an actual case study to analyze the performance of the applied ML models. Out of 20 AI techniques, the results showed that the most accurate and suitable method is XGBoost with 9.091% and 0.929 based on Mean Absolute Percentage Error (MAPE) and adjusted R2. Nonlinear adaptability, handling missing values and outliers, model interpretation and uncertainty have been discussed for the twenty developed AI models. Keywords: Artificial intelligence, Machine learning, ensemble methods, XGBoost, evolutionary fuzzy rules generation, Conceptual cost, and parametric cost model.

AIMay 20, 2019
Prediction of Construction Cost for Field Canals Improvement Projects in Egypt

Haytham H. Elmousalami

Field canals improvement projects (FCIPs) are one of the ambitious projects constructed to save fresh water. To finance this project, Conceptual cost models are important to accurately predict preliminary costs at the early stages of the project. The first step is to develop a conceptual cost model to identify key cost drivers affecting the project. Therefore, input variables selection remains an important part of model development, as the poor variables selection can decrease model precision. The study discovered the most important drivers of FCIPs based on a qualitative approach and a quantitative approach. Subsequently, the study has developed a parametric cost model based on machine learning methods such as regression methods, artificial neural networks, fuzzy model and case-based reasoning.